Transmission electron micrograph (freeze etched) of the surface of a crystal of Barium Titanate (BaTiO3) after being etched in HCI at 0 degrees Centigrade. At this temperature, Barium Titanate has an orthorhombic crystal structure. The rough and smooth areas indicate domains in which the polaraizations are parallel but in opposite directions. Magnification: x6500. The distance between the two black circles in the upper right margin is 10 microns.
